References: If you include references in your memo, you should follow standard APA 7 in-text citation guidelines, as well as include a references page on a new page following your memo with full citations.
APA format does not identify rules for writing memos. The good news is that there are some general business writing guidelines that do address memos. The link below has some guidelines for memo writing.
Maintain a professional, succinct style. To achieve such a style, use short, active sentences. Avoid jargon and pretentious language. Maintain a positive or neutral tone; avoid negative language if possible. In addition to making memos easier to read, a professional writing style also improves the writer's credibility.
